Получает числовое представление дня недели из
Date Serial
Синтаксис
Использование
#include "vbcompat.bi"
result = Weekday( date_serial [, firstdayofweek ] )
Параметры
date_serial
дата
firstdayofweek
первый день недели
Возвращаемое значение
Возвращает номер дня недели из переменной, содержащей дату в формате
Date Serial.
Описание
Значение дня недели должны быть в диапазоне 1-7, его значение зависит от
параметра
firstdayofweek
firstdayofweek опциональный параметр.
значение |
первый день недели | константа |
опущен | воскресенье | |
0 |
локальные настройки | fbUseSystem |
1 |
воскресенье | fbSunday |
2 | понедельник | fbMonday |
3 |
вторник | fbTuesday |
4 | среда | fbWednesday |
5 |
четверг | fbThursday |
6 | пятница | fbFriday |
7 |
суббота | fbSaturday |
Компилятор не распознает эту функцию, если не включен файл
vbcompat.bi.
Пример
#include "vbcompat.bi"
Dim a As Double = DateSerial (2005, 11, 28) + TimeSerial(7, 30, 50)
Print Format(a, "yyyy/mm/dd hh:mm:ss "); Weekday(a)
Отличия от QB
- Не существует в QB. Эта функция появилась в PDS и VBDOS
См. также